June 30, 2010 will be the historical inauguration of President-elect Noynoy Aquino at the Quirino Grandstand in Manila. With less than 3 days to go, repair and renovations are still being completed by the DPWH at the cost of 230 million pesos.

The temperature must’ve been below 10°C when I woke up with chills creeping from my feet; even with two layers of socks, and shoes that I didn’t bother to take off, I can still felt the cold coming from outside of our tent. It’s almost 3am, Sunday, not much sleep for nearly 40 hours, dressed fat like a penguin, quivering inside an “igloo”, at eight thousand feet up in the mountains, the only question on my mind was “WTF am I doing here!!?”
